Andrea Aime wrote: > Hi, > I'm wondering what are the plans for gt2 2.6.0, that is, what are the major > changes that are going to occur and that need to be settled before making a > 2.6.0 release. > > To my knowledge GeoServer does not need any fancy new feature in the short > term. What about the other people? UDIG needs to catch up our acceptance tests (listed against the 2.5.x page currently): - feature events (for screen refresh) - feature id (for correct identifiers when adding content to a WFS) - aggregate functions for generation of useful summary information to use when creating styles - referencing module is a mess from my perspective (makes sense since uDig was not around to drive requirements; now I pay the price in terms of clean up)
I have a bunch of possible work I am trying to land: - TAB support (perhaps using a gdal/MITAB bridge) - rendering optimization (and hopefully removal of hacks) - an oracle datastore that makes external IDs available as Associations And some work that interests me at a strategic level for UDIG (but I don't have funded work to help out): - the technical debt needs to worked on - SE 1.1 is a much better fit to uDig's needs than SLD 1.0 (infact it is exactly the split we need because we define the split in OWS-3) - GMLDataStore - like can we do this? - H2DataStore - Martin Davis has been thinking up mad plans and this may be a good hook to involve him in what we do - H2DataStore has a much more organized base for creating new JDBCDataStores For GeoTools I would like to see (most of these will not happen; but some may prove necessary): - documentation (always documentation) - creation of a datastore that is not limited to simple content - the style factory / builder situation sorted out (SE 1.1 work is my best chance to do this) - the MapContext API sorted out - brought in line with OWS Context is my best direction on this - The FactorySPI story clean up and possibly replaced.
